Located in Chingford, this semi detached home benefits from a vibrant and well connected location and could be ideal for multi generational living.
The ground floor offers a variety of versatile reception spaces, including a bright living room to the front and a separate kitchen to the rear, with an adjoining dining room leading into a conservatory.
There is also an additional flexible reception room, currently used as a bedroom, which provides access to a smaller sitting room. The contemporary ground floor shower room creates an opportunity for downstairs or multigenerational living.
Further, a practical utility room further enhances the functionality of this spacious residence.
On the first floor, the property features a generous primary bedroom with built in storage and an en suite whilst two further bedrooms are served by a modern family bathroom.
The second floor hosts a large loft room, offering excellent storage space.
Externally, the property benefits from a generous lawned rear garden, while to the front there is a driveway providing off street parking.
Well positioned within Chingford, this location offers excellent transport connections into Central London via Chingford Station, with regular services to London Liverpool Street. The area benefits from a strong selection of local amenities, including independent shops, cafés, and well-regarded schools, along with larger retail options within easy reach. There is also access to extensive green open spaces, with Epping Forest and surrounding parkland providing a natural setting for outdoor recreation and leisure.
